Discover top Columbia attractions with your pet

Columbia, Tennessee offers a delightful mix of pet-friendly activities for travelers and their furry companions. Start your adventure at the beautiful Riverwalk Park, where you can stroll along the scenic pathways lined with trees and enjoy the calming views of the Duck River. This park is perfect for a leisurely walk with your dog, featuring ample green space for them to stretch their legs. Next, head over to the historic downtown area, which is not only charming but also welcomes pets at several outdoor cafes and shops. The Columbia Arts District invites you to explore local art galleries and boutiques, many of which have dog-friendly policies, allowing you to enjoy cultural experiences without leaving your pet behind. For a more active outing, visit the Maury County Park, where you can hike the trails together and enjoy a picnic in one of the many pet-friendly picnic spots. When it comes to accommodations, consider staying in the downtown area, where you can find several hotels that cater to pet needs, offering amenities such as dog beds and treats. This allows for a perfect blend of comfort and convenience, making your trip with your pet as enjoyable as possible.

What's the best time of year to travel to Columbia with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 43°F. Average annual precipitation for Columbia is 62 inches.
